A High Power Ultrasonic Linear Motor Using a Longitudinal and Bending Hybrid Bolt-Clamped Langevin Type Transducer
TL;DR: In this paper, a hybrid transducer type ultrasonic linear motor using the 1st longitudinal and the 2nd bending vibration modes of a bolt-clamped Langevin type transducers was proposed and studied for accomplishing high mechanical output.

Support Mechanism for the Ball Rotor in the Three-Degree-of-Freedom Ultrasonic Motor
TL;DR: In this paper, three types of support mechanisms for the ball rotor of a three-degree-of-freedom ultrasonic motor with a single stator have been proposed and studied in order to achieve a large output torque.

An Ultrasonic Suction Pump with No Physically Moving Parts
TL;DR: In this article, a new ultrasonic suction pump is described, which consists of a longitudinal bolt-clamped Langevin transducer combined with a stepped horn working at a resonance frequency of 24 kHz.

Holding Mechanism Using a Resonance System for a High-Power Ultrasonic Linear Motor
TL;DR: In this article, the authors proposed a mechanism to hold the vibrator using the resonance of stepped horns to improve the operating stability and controllability of a high-power ultrasonic linear motor.
